Venezuela earthquake toll nears 1,500 as aid arrives

A powerful earthquake and its aftershocks have devastated Venezuela, with the death toll nearing 1,500 and millions facing a lack of basic necessities. The critical 72-hour window for finding survivors has passed, leaving rescue teams to focus on recovery efforts. International aid, including flights from the US and mobilization of UN search-and-rescue teams from 17 countries, is beginning to arrive, though public criticism of the government's response has emerged.
